SIBU – Though the Swan has been Sibu’s official mascot since 2000, no buildings have ever featured it as a mural in this town. Which is why, its sudden appearance on the walls of Sibu Municipal Council’s multi-storey car park created a buzz amongst the local media. Read more

Customer visit to local Sabah sawmills in Keningau, Sipitang, Tawau and Kalabakan – to ensure adequate timber chemical applications and to offer ad-hoc guidance re timber treatments and preservations
Koppers-Arch’s Mr. Cheam Tat Cheong, Senior Sales Manager together with PANSAR’s technical support is conducting a week of customer visit for the period of 20-25 April 2003 to local Sabah sawmills in Keningau, Sipitang, Tawau and Kalabakan – to ensure adequate timber chemical applications and to offer ad-hoc guidance re timber treatments and preservations.
